View Single Post
Old 01-25-2006, 03:20 PM  
s9ann0
Confirmed User
 
Join Date: Sep 2001
Location: Boston
Posts: 4,873
funny this should be posted I was talking to an ex US navy dude the other week and he said he'd seen a donkey show in Tijuana (and it was fucked up)
s9ann0 is offline   Share thread on Digg Share thread on Twitter Share thread on Reddit Share thread on Facebook Reply With Quote